Edwin D. “Eddie” Cook, Sr., a lifelong resident of Queen Anne’s County, passed away on August 26, 2026, at the age of 95.
Born in 1931, Eddie was the son of the late William Henry Cook, Sr. and Lillian Louise Covington Cook. He grew up on his family’s farm in Centreville, where his early years were shaped by family, hard work, and life on Maryland’s Eastern Shore.
As a young man, Eddie proudly served his country in the United States Air Force and later became a highly respected game warden. He loved his country deeply and remained proud of his service throughout his life.
Baseball was one of Eddie’s great loves. A phenomenal player in his younger years, he had a natural talent for the game and carried that love of baseball with him throughout his life. He also enjoyed sharing stories and memories from years gone by. Among the places he had the opportunity to visit, Barcelona, Spain, always remained a favorite.
